Norfolk County Council removed one St George’s Cross flag from a lamp post despite 139 complaints, according to Freedom of Information data.
The flag, at the Burgh Road roundabout, was taken down due to safety concerns, while other flags remained up.
Most complaints came from Norwich residents near a former asylum seeker housing site, with some flags removed by locals or disappearing without official action.
Other councils removed dozens of flags, but Norfolk cited only safety as a reason for its limited response.
